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To reduce the generating frequency of squeak by a brake device during starting by a method wherein at least a part of organic fibers, such as Aramid fibers, contained in a friction material is present in a pill-form non- opening state. SOLUTION: Mixed organic fibers, such as Aramid fibers, are dispersed in a lining layer of which a friction material consists, and the organic fibers being present is present in a monofilament 14 state and the fibers present in a pill-form non opening fiber lumps 16, 16,... are mixed together. The pill-form non-opening lump 16 part is dispersed and formed in density lower than that of a part present in the monofilament 14 state. Thereby, a dense part and a coarse part are mixed together in the lining layer and as a result of vibration transmitted through the lining layer being absorbed by the coarse part and damped, the occurrence frequency of squeak during brake is decreased. It is preferable that the spill-form non-opening lump 16 has a diameter of 0.5-5mm. Further, it is preferable that a mixture amount of the non-opening lump 16 is 1-10vol.% based on a whole amount of a lining layer.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a vehicle friction material, and more particularly to a vehicle friction material containing an organic fiber such as aramid fiber as a fiber component.

Description of the Related Art As a vehicle friction material used for a vehicle brake device, a clutch, etc., as disclosed in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 212582/1990, a fade phenomenon is improved as compared with the conventionally used asbestos. Therefore, a friction material for vehicles in which aramid fibers are dispersed and mixed has been proposed.

As described above, the fade phenomenon of the obtained friction material can be suppressed by dispersing and mixing the aramid fiber in the friction material. However, in a friction material in which aramid fibers are dispersed and mixed, a phenomenon in which abnormal noise is generated from a braking device during braking, a so-called "squealing" phenomenon (hereinafter simply referred to as "squeaking") frequently occurs, so that the frequency of this squealing is reduced. Is requested.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ide a vehicle friction material containing an organic fiber such as aramid fiber, which can reduce the frequency of squeaking generated from a brake device during braking.

Means for Solving the Problems As a result of studies to solve the above-mentioned problems, the present inventor has found that according to the friction material in which a part of the aramid fibers remains as a pill-shaped undisentangled mass, all the aramid fibers are The inventors have found that the frequency of squeaking during braking is lower than that of a friction material that is dispersed and mixed, and have reached the present invention.
That is, the present invention is a vehicle friction material containing an organic fiber such as aramid fiber as a fiber component, wherein at least a part of the organic fiber is present in a pill-like undisentangled mass. It is in. In the present invention, the pill-like undisentangled mass is 1 to 10% by volume of the total friction material volume.
And / or the diameter of the pilled, undisentangled mass is 0.5
By setting the thickness to 5 mm, the squeal occurrence frequency can be reduced while substantially maintaining the strength of the friction material.

1 shows an example of a vehicle friction material of the present invention. The vehicle friction material of FIG. 1 (hereinafter, may be simply referred to as friction material) has a lining layer 12 bonded to one surface side of a metal plate 10. The lining layer 12 constituting such a friction material is a fiber component composed of organic fibers such as aramid fibers, carbon fibers, rock wool, ceramic fibers, inorganic fibers such as glass fibers, metal fibers such as copper fibers, phenolic resin, fluororesin. , A binder such as aromatic resin, and a filler such as metal powder such as copper powder, graphite, rubber powder, cashew dust, calcium carbonate, barium sulfate, and the like.

Lining layer 12 constituting such a friction material
When the ground surface of No. 1 is observed with a microscope, organic fibers such as aramid fibers are dispersed in single fibers 14, 14, ... Is mixed with. In this way, a part of the organic fiber such as aramid fiber is a pill-like undisentangled mass 16, 16
According to the friction material including the lining layer 12 existing in ..., The frequency of squeaking during braking can be reduced. The detailed reason for this is currently under consideration, but is considered as follows. That is, in the lining layer 12 constituting the friction material shown in FIG. 1, the blended organic fibers such as aramid fibers are dispersed and present as the single fibers 14, and the pill-like undisentangled mass 16 , 16 ... Also exist. Since the portion of the pill-like undisentangled lumps 16 has a lower density than the portion existing as dispersed single fibers 14, in the lining layer 12,
A dense part and a rough part coexist.

By the way, generally, as the density of the transmission medium is higher, the vibration is transmitted through the medium with less damping, but as the density of the medium is lower, the vibration is transmitted through the medium while being absorbed by the medium. Therefore, the degree of attenuation increases. Therefore, when a dense portion and a rough portion are mixed in the lining layer 12 like the lining layer 12 constituting the friction material of the present invention, the vibration transmitted through the lining layer 12 is in the rough portion. As a result of being absorbed and damped, the frequency of squeaking during braking can be reduced. Such fluffy undisentangled mass 16,
16 ... has a diameter of 0.5 to 5 mm, especially 1 to 3 m.
m is preferable. When the diameter of the fluffy undisentangled mass 16 is less than 0.5 mm, the coarse portion becomes insufficient, and the frequency of squeaking during braking tends not to be sufficiently reduced. On the other hand, if the diameter of the fluffy undisentangled mass 16 exceeds 5 mm, the strength of the lining layer 12 tends to decrease. Further, the blending amount of the fluffy undisentangled mass 16 is preferably 1 to 10% by volume, and particularly preferably 3 to 8% by volume with respect to the total amount (total volume) of the lining layer 12. If the blending amount of the fluffy undisentangled mass 16 is less than 1% by volume, the coarse portion becomes insufficient, and the squeaking frequency during braking tends not to be sufficiently reduced. On the other hand, when the blending amount of the fluffy undisentangled mass 16 exceeds 10% by volume, the strength of the lining layer 12 tends to decrease.

The friction material shown in FIG.
It can be manufactured under the manufacturing conditions described in JP-A-35-35, JP-A-3-28534 and the like. That is, on a metal plate 10 that has been subjected to surface treatment and the like and dried, a mixture obtained by mixing a predetermined amount of a fiber component, a binder and a filler is preliminarily molded into a predetermined shape, and a lining material is placed thereon. It is manufactured by performing post-processing such as surface grinding of the lining layer 12 obtained by heating / pressurizing and then firing. The friction material of the present invention can be obtained by introducing organic fibers such as aramid fibers into the mixer immediately before the mixing of the friction material is completed in the method for producing the friction material. In this way, since the defibration of the organic fibers such as the aramid fibers, which is added to the mixer immediately before the mixing of the friction material is completed, is insufficiently defibrated, and a part of the fibril-like undefibrated mass 16 remains as it is. is there. As the organic fiber such as aramid fiber, aramid short fiber can be preferably used. As such aramid short fibers, those having a diameter of about 10 to 14 μm and a length of about 0.5 to 3.0 mm are preferable. still,
A predetermined amount of organic fibers such as aramid fibers may be converged in advance with a sizing agent or the like.

Here, aramid short fibers were used as the organic fibers, and a predetermined amount of aramid short fibers was put into a mixer immediately before the mixing of the friction material was completed, and the friction material shown in FIG. ). As a result of observing the lining layer 12 constituting the obtained friction material, as shown in FIG. 2, the single fibers 14 and the pill-shaped undisentangled mass 16 are mixed, and the diameter of the pill-shaped undisentangled mass 16 is increased. Was 0.5 to 5 mm. Next, the amount of aramid short fibers introduced into the mixer was changed, and the frequency of squeaking during the braking of the obtained friction material was investigated. The result is shown in FIG. Further, as a comparative example, a friction material was manufactured in the same manner as in the example, except that a predetermined amount of aramid short fibers was added from the beginning of mixing of the friction material. Lining layer 1 constituting the obtained friction material
When No. 2 was observed, it was substantially only the single fiber 14. Also in this case, the squeal occurrence frequency during braking was examined for the friction materials obtained by changing the amount of aramid short fibers to be put into the mixer. The results are also shown in FIG. As is clear from FIG. 3, the squeal occurrence frequency during braking is lower in the friction material of the example than in the friction material of the comparative example. Further, in the relationship between the frequency and the undefibrated lump content of short aramid fibers, when the content is 1% by volume or more, the squeal occurrence frequency sharply decreases as compared with the content of less than 1% by volume. There is a tendency.

Further, the shear strength (in accordance with JIS-D4422) of the lining layer 12 of the friction material obtained in the example was measured, and the result is shown in FIG. As is clear from FIG. 4, when the content of undisentangled lumps of aramid short fibers exceeds 10% by volume, the degree of decrease in shear strength of the lining layer 12 tends to increase. Therefore, from FIGS. 3 and 4, by setting the content of undisentangled lumps of aramid short fibers to 1 to 10% by volume, the squeal occurrence frequency during braking can be suppressed while maintaining the shear strength of the lining layer 12. The material can be obtained. Although aramid short fibers are used in FIGS. 3 and 4, polyether ether ketone (PEEK) and polyphenylene sulfide (PPS) are used.
These organic fibers may be used alone or in combination.
